Cold Brew Tonic

Cold brew concentrate over ice and tonic. Softer and less bitter than an espresso tonic, and it scales to a jug without falling apart.

Cold Brew Tonic preparation
- Fill a 300ml glass with ice.
- Add 60ml of cold brew concentrate brewed at 1:8.
- Top with 150ml of cold tonic water, poured down the side to keep the carbonation.
- Stir once from the bottom and garnish with a lime or grapefruit wedge.
Concentrate, not ready-to-drink cold brew - already-diluted coffee plus tonic gives you a weak drink. Softer than an espresso tonic and it scales to a jug easily.
